Setting a Luxury Travel Budget
Creating a luxury travel budget starts with understanding your financial situation and travel aspirations. Here’s how to set a budget that balances your desires with your resources.
Define Your Travel Goals: What does luxury travel mean to you? Define the experiences that are most important to you. Is it fine dining, premium accommodations, or exclusive tours? Knowing your priorities helps allocate your budget wisely.
Research Costs: Look into potential destinations and average costs, including flights, accommodations, meals, tours, and activities. Websites such as Tripadvisor or Expedia provide valuable estimates that can help you paint a clearer picture of overall expenses.
Set a Savings Target: Once you’ve defined your goals and researched costs, your next step is to set a target amount to save. Consider your timeframe and how much you can comfortably save each month to reach that goal.
Create a Detailed Budget: Break down your budget into categories: transportation, housing, meals, and activities. Allocate more funds to areas that are more meaningful for your luxury experience, trimming back on others if needed.
Finding Deals and Discounts
One of the best ways to stick to your luxury travel budget is to find deals that allow you to enjoy top-tier experiences at reduced costs. Here are a few strategies to consider:
Subscribe to Luxury Travel Newsletters: Travel companies often share exclusive deals with their subscribers. Sign up for newsletters from airlines, hotels, and luxury travel websites to catch promotions as they arise.
Off-Peak Travel: Traveling during the off-peak season can significantly lower costs. For instance, visiting Europe in late fall or early spring generally means fewer crowds, lower prices, and still pleasant weather.
Use Loyalty Programs: Enroll in airline and hotel loyalty programs to earn points that can translate into free flights or room upgrades. Many luxury brands also offer rewards for frequent customers, adding an extra layer of affordability to your trips.

Prioritizing Experiences
In luxury travel, experiences often carry more weight than the price tag. Focus on what you can uniquely enjoy rather than just expensive items. Here’s how to prioritize experiences:
Culinary Experiences: Dining at a Michelin-star restaurant can be the highlight of your trip. Scout for tasting menus, which often offer multi-course meals at a more reasonable price compared to ordering à la carte.
Cultural Experiences: Engage with local cultures through guided tours or classes. Whether it’s learning to cook traditional dishes or joining a local artisan for a craft day, these moments can enhance your travel experience.
Unique Accommodations: Instead of generic hotels, consider boutique accommodations that offer luxurious atmospheres without exorbitant price tags. Staying in a luxurious Airbnb or boutique hotel can give you both comfort and character.

Tips for Staying within Your Budget
Once you’ve set your budget and priorities, it’s time to take practical steps to ensure you stick to your limits while still enjoying your luxury experience.
Daily Spending Limit: Set a daily spending limit to avoid overspending. This applies to meals, transfers, and experiences. Keep track of your expenses as you go, allowing you to make adjustments if needed.
Use Cash: While credit cards are convenient, consider using cash to manage your budget better. Withdraw a set amount of cash at the beginning of each day and use it for expenses, giving you a tangible sense of your daily budget.
Remain Flexible: Sometimes, plans change or great deals arise. Always remain open to revising your itinerary for the best experiences available. For example, if a last-minute cooking class becomes available, it might be worth shuffling your schedule.
